Late Buckeyes Goals Leads to 3-1 Win Over Maryland

Faith Luckey and Maya Cheeseboro made 12 combined saves on Sunday, but the Buckeyes escaped College Park with a win.

COLLEGE PARK, MD — Ohio State came to town on Sunday with six draws already under its belt in 2025 and it looked like another was imminent at Ludwig Field on Sunday, but a pair of late Buckeyes (8-2-6, 4-1-5 Big Ten) goals earned them a 3-1 road win over the Terps (6-11, 2-8 Big Ten). 

The Terps waited 30 minutes to record their first shot, but once Kelsey Smith got an opportunity to strike, she made it count, blasting her team-leading sixth goal into the back of the net to give Maryland a 1-0 advantage as Lisa McIntyre picked up her third assist of the season. Smith's goal gave the Terps their first halftime lead since Oct. 5. It wasn't an advantage that would last long, however, as Ohio State's Elle Britt evened the match with a goal in the 48th minute. 

Under nine minutes from another draw, the Buckeyes' offense came alive, scoring twice in a span of 36 seconds to pull ahead late and capture the 3-1 win. 

Maya Cheeseboro saw her first action as goalkeeper in the second half for Maryland. The Boston College transfer made a remarkable nine saves in the second half in her first minutes as a Terp. She and starter Faith Luckey combined for 12 saves in the loss. The Terps have one final match on the season slate to earn some points in the Big Ten Standings.

Numbers to Know:
  • 3: McIntyre's third assist gave her a new team-high mark.
  • 6: Smith's sixth goal sets her on top of the team leaderboard. 
  • 14: Smith's goal pushed her team-high points total to 14.
  • 82: With three saves on Sunday, Luckey moved her season total to 82, the second-highest mark in the Big Ten (79 entering today).
